【Qt编译mysql以及创建表后进行导入操作】教程文章相关的互联网学习教程文章

在Centos7源码包编译安装MySQL5.7【代码】

1、通过国内镜像下载源码包下载包含boost的源码包wget http://mirrors.sohu.com/mysql/MySQL-5.7/mysql-boost-5.7.23.tar.gz 2、解压tar xf mysql-boost-5.7.23.tar.gz 3、创建mysql用户useradd -s/sbin/nologin mysql 4、创建数据库数据目录mkdir -p /data/mysql/data chown -R mysql:mysql /data/mysql 5、环境准备yum install gcc gcc-c++ ncurses-devel perl autoconf cmake -y 6、编译-安装编译过程需要3~4g的内存,且过程比较...

编译安装MySQL5.6.23【代码】

一、卸载旧版本二、下载、编译、安装mysql三、配置mysql四、其他 一、卸载旧版本 检查当前主机上是否安装了mysql[root@localhost php-5.4.41]# rpm -qa | grep mysql mysql-libs-5.1.71-1.el6.x86_64rpm -e mysql-libs.x86_64 #删除 或者 rpm -e --nodeps mysql-libs.x86_64 #强制删除二、下载、编译、安装mysql 1、安装编译代码需要的包yum -y install make gcc-c++ cmake bison-devel ncurses-devel2、下载源码包、解压后...

[转]在ubuntu linux下以编译方式安装LAMP(apache mysql php)环境【图】

FROM : http://www.cnblogs.com/eleganthqy/archive/2010/02/28/1675217.html 最近转向到了使用ubuntu做桌面,安装好系统以来一直都没配置lamp开发环境。由于很久以来没有自己编译安装过apache php mysql了有些手生,决定再实践一下。最近一次安装web环境是在centos下装nginx php + fastcgi。虽然以前在centos freebsd下都装过amp环境,但大多是依照网络上的阿哥的步骤一步步来,早在好几年前那些阿哥的文章就靠不住了,都是抄来抄...

httpd 2.4.9 + mysql-5.5.33 + php-5.4.26编译安装过程【代码】【图】

安装mariadb到/usr/local/下解压到该目录 # tar xf mariadb-5.5.36-linux-x86_64.tar.gz -C /usr/local/650) this.width=650;" src="/upload/getfiles/default/2022/11/16/20221116015421533.jpg" title="1.png" />为后期方便升级使用给mariadb-5.5.36-linux-x86_64创个链接 # ln -sv mariadb-5.5.36-linux-x86_64/ mysql650) this.width=650;" title="2.png" border="0" src="/upload/getfiles/default/2022/11/16/202211160...

linux下cmake编译安装、配置和卸载mysql【代码】

WIN10下虚拟机:VMware workstation 12 PRO 安装# 1.查看系统版本[root@vm-xiluhua][/home/xiluhua]$ cat /etc/redhat-release CentOS Linux release 7.2.1511 (Core) # 2.到mysql官网下CentOS 7对应的版本,2.1.选择社区版(红框)# 3.将下载的安装包放到上传到/usr/local/mysql文件夹下(自己新建准备),解压缩准备工作1.安装cmake软件(用于像weindows那样客户选择安装参数)2.安装依赖包ncurses-devel(需要使用root账户操作...

mysql 编译错误

错误记录[ 82%] Building C object libmysql/CMakeFiles/clientlib.dir/__/sql-common/client.c.o/usr/local/src/mysql-5.6.16/sql-common/client.c:1902: error: ‘cli_list_fields’ undeclare d here (not in a function)/usr/local/src/mysql-5.6.16/sql-common/client.c:1903: error: ‘cli_read_prepare_result’ u ndeclared here (not in a function)/usr/local/src/mysql-5.6.16/sql-common/client.c:1904: error...

Httpd2.4.10+Mysql5.6.21+Php5.61编译安装(PHP集成为HTTPD的模块)

一、编译安装Httpd2.4.101、解决依赖关系httpd-2.4.10需要较新版本的apr和apr-util,因此需要事先对其进行升级。升级方式有两种,一种是通过源代码编译安装,一种是直接升级rpm包。这里选择使用编译源代码的方式进行,在Apache官方网站下载apr 与apr-util码源包。1)编译安装apr# tar xf apr-1.5.1.tar.bz2# cd apr-1.5.1# ./configure --prefix=/usr/local/apr# make && make install2) 编译安装apr-util# tar xf apr-util-1.5.4....

在centos6.6中mysql5.5的编译、安装、配置

今天根据需求要在centos6.6上编译安装mysql5.5,因为以前编译安装过感觉很简单,但是今天还是出现了点小问题,所以把过安装过程总结了一下: 好像从mysql5.5开始编译安装mysql需要用到cmake工具进行编译安装,既然是编译安装,那么肯定要用到一些依赖的类库以及相关的编译工具,所以需要事先安装相关工具。 一 、编译安装1.安装mysql编译过程中所需要的依赖关系以及编译工具(需要先配置好yum源)# yum -y install gcc gcc-c++ ...

编译安装postfix+sasl+mysql+dovecot+extmail构建完成的邮件系统(二)

十、安装Courier authentication library1、courier简介courier-authlib是Courier组件中的认证库,它是courier组件中一个独立的子项目,用于为Courier的其它组件提供认证服务。其认证功能通常包括验正登录时的帐号和密码、获取一个帐号相关的家目录或邮件目录等信息、改变帐号的密码等。而其认证的实现方式也包括基于PAM通过/etc/passwd和/etc/shadow进行认证,基于GDBM或DB进行认证,基于LDAP/MySQL/PostgreSQL进行认证等。因此,...

mysql5.7.x 编译安装【代码】

一、卸载mariadb[root@mysql5 ~]# rpm -qa mariadb* mariadb-libs-5.5.44-2.el7.centos.x86_64 [root@template tools]# rpm -e --nodeps mariadb-libs-5.5.44-2.el7.centos.x86_64 [root@template tools]# rpm -qa | grep mariadb系统环境:[root@mysql5 ~]# cat /etc/redhat-release CentOS Linux release 7.2.1511 (Core) [root@mysql5 ~]# uname -r3.10.0-327.el7.x86_64二、编译安装mysql#安装依赖包yum install libaio-devel ...

Red Hat 6.5 编译安装Mysql 5.7.11

安装操作系统注意事项–开发包四个选项全部选择安装 yum配置方便使用 挂载本地光盘到系统:把rhel6.5安装光盘放入光驱,在终端命令行下操作 mkdir /media/rhel #新建挂载目录 mount /dev/cdrom /media/rhel #挂载光盘到/media/rhel目录下 cd /media/rhel #进入挂载目录 ls #查看挂载目录,光盘挂载成功 配置本地yum源 cd/etc/yum.repos.d/ #进入yum配置目录 touch rhel-media.repo #建立yum配置文...

CentOS 6.4下编译安装MySQL 5.6.14详细步骤

一:卸载旧版本使用下面的命令检查是否安装有MySQL Server复制代码代码如下:rpm -qa | grep mysql有的话通过下面的命令来卸载掉复制代码代码如下:rpm -e mysql //普通删除模式rpm -e --nodeps mysql // 强力删除模式,如果使用上面命令删除时,提示有依赖的其它文件,则用该命令可以对其进行强力删除安装MySQL安装编译代码需要的包复制代码代码如下:yum -y install make gcc-c++ cmake bison-devel ncurses-devel下载MySQL 5...

源码编译mysql-connector-cpp 1.1.x【图】

前言Windows下C++访问MySQL,一开始使用ODBC,但是觉着有点麻烦,局限性也挺大。举例来说,一些C++特性比如string使用起来很麻烦,还有编码问题,ODBC有一个编码设置,ODBC连接还有一个编码设置,如果任何一个不同,都会导致乱码;如果任何一个与数据库的编码不同,也会乱码。所以改为使用MySQL官方的mysql-connector-cpp。这里记录一下编译过程中遇到的问题mysql-connector-cpp虽然提供了安装程序,但是需要重新编译,除非你使用的...

编译安装php Cannot find MySQL header files under /usr/include/mysql.

编译php-5.5-6的mysql支持,出现Cannot find MySQL header files under /usr/include/mysql. Note that the MySQL client library is not bundled anymore!错误!解决方法如下:[root@localhost php-5.5.6]# ./configure --prefix=/usr/local/php --with-config-file-path=/usr/local/php/etc --with-mysql=/usr/include/mysql --with-mysqli=/usr/bin/mysql_config --with-iconv-dir --with-freetype-dir=/data/apps/libs --with-...

mysql的编译安装脚本【代码】

#!/usr/bin/env bash #mysql 编译安装 by blackmedbyhe(){ rpm -qa | grep mariadb if [ $? -eq 0 ];thenrpm -e --nodeps >/dev/null fi rm -rf /etc/my* >/dev/null rm -rf /var/lib/mysql >/dev/null userdel -r mysql >/dev/nullrpm -qa | grep cmake if [ $? -ne 0 ];then yum -y install cmake ncurses ncurses-devel openssl-devel bison gcc gcc-c++ make >/dev/null echo "========================================" ech...